Choose Your Vehicle: Essential Equipment for Authentic Off-Road Experiences

Select Off-Roading Adventures

When planning authentic off-road experiences, choosing the right vehicle is paramount. It’s your key to accessing a world beyond paved roads, where every turn reveals new landscapes and challenges. Whether you’re embarking on jungle jaunts, desolate road trips, or scenic drive adventures, selecting a vehicle suited to these unique terrains is crucial.

For instance, a robust SUV with high ground clearance and four-wheel drive capabilities makes navigating rugged terrain a breeze. Think of it as your trusted companion for traversing steep inclines, crossing shallow rivers, and exploring narrow, winding paths. Similarly, a sturdy pickup truck equipped with off-road packages offers both versatility and power, ideal for hauling gear and tackling challenging trails.

Essential equipment complements your vehicle choice. High-quality tires designed for off-roading provide better traction on loose surfaces. A robust navigation system, even one that supports offline mapping, ensures you don’t get lost in remote areas. Communication devices like satellite phones or CB radios become invaluable for emergency situations. Remember, preparation is key to a safe and enjoyable experience. Always pack extra fuel, water, food, and essential tools for repairs.

Consider your intended destinations and the type of off-road adventures you seek. If you’re planning jungle jaunts, look for vehicles with excellent water fording capabilities. For desolate road trips, focus on durability and reliability in harsh conditions. Scenic drive adventures may call for a vehicle that offers comfort and advanced safety features to fully appreciate the breathtaking views. One crucial step in selecting off-roading adventures is thorough research. Experienced adventurers recommend consulting reliable resources and maps to identify routes suitable for your skill level and vehicle capability. For instance, consider renowned off-road trails known for their breathtaking vistas while remaining accessible to various skill sets. Additionally, checking weather forecasts specific to the area is essential, as unexpected storms can transform a scenic drive adventure into a challenging obstacle course. Many online communities cater to off-road enthusiasts, providing valuable insights and real-time updates on road conditions, which can be invaluable for planning safe and enjoyable unpaved road experiences.

Safety gear plays a vital role in any outdoor endeavor. Ensuring you have the appropriate clothing, including sturdy footwear and high-visibility vests, is fundamental. Moreover, carrying essential tools like a comprehensive first-aid kit, tire repair kits, and a reliable communication device can make all the difference in remote backcountry settings. Many experienced adventurers also advocate for participating in off-road training courses to learn crucial skills such as vehicle recovery techniques, navigation, and emergency handling.
